Manufacturer description

Richard Read Transport was started in 1946 by Richard Read Senior with one vehicle and a shovel. By the 1960's there were over 80 'Richard Read' vehicles on the road. Today they operate a range of vehicles - tippers, tautliners, low loaders and flats. His first lorry cost him £350.00 and in the first month of operation, he handled 1,350 tons of stone to help build the Gloucester Ring Road. Extra contracts soon followed and additional lorries were bought and shortly afterwards Richard bought his first new vehicle, a Bedford four-wheeler, registration number KFH 8. In 1959 they purchased their first ERF, registration TDG 689 and it was the first Articulated Tractor Unit in the fleet.
